Name: python-Paste
Version: 2.0.1
Release: 0
Url: http://pythonpaste.org
Summary: Tools for using a Web Server Gateway Interface stack
License: MIT
Group: Development/Languages/Python
Source: http://pypi.python.org/packages/source/P/Paste/Paste-%{version}.tar.gz
BuildRoot: %{_tmppath}/%{name}-%{version}-build
BuildRequires: python-devel
BuildRequires: python-setuptools
# Documentation build requirements:
BuildRequires: python-Sphinx
# Test build requirements:
BuildRequires: python-flup
BuildRequires: python-nose
BuildRequires: python-python-openid
BuildRequires: python-six
Requires: python-flup
Requires: python-python-openid
Requires: python-six
Provides: python-paste = %{version}
Obsoletes: python-paste < %{version}
%if 0%{?suse_version} && 0%{?suse_version} <= 1110
%{!?python_sitelib: %global python_sitelib %(python -c "from distutils.sysconfig import get_python_lib; print get_python_lib()")}
%else
BuildArch: noarch
%endif
%description
These provide several pieces of "middleware" (or filters) that can be nested
to build web applications. Each piece of middleware uses the WSGI (PEP 333)
interface, and should be compatible with other middleware based on those
interfaces.
%prep
%setup -q -n Paste-%{version}
# remove test requiring internet access
rm tests/test_proxy.py
%build
python setup.py build
python setup.py build_sphinx && rm build/sphinx/html/.buildinfo
%install
python setup.py install --prefix=%{_prefix} --root=%{buildroot}
%check
python setup.py -q test
%files
%defattr(-,root,root,-)
%doc build/sphinx/html
%{python_sitelib}/*
